Project

General

Profile

Actions

Feature #8385

closed

Abonnement

Added by David Lesimple over 6 years ago. Updated over 4 years ago.

Status:
Closed
Priority:
Normal
Start date:
11/17/2016
Due date:
% Done:

0%

Estimated time:
Livraison en TEST:
Livraison en PROD:

Description

Comme pour la GED, l'utilisateur pourra s'abonner soit à l'application (album racine) soit à un album (et ses sous albums).
Un soin particulier devra être apporté dans le cas d'un glisser/déposer de plusieurs médias afin de ne pas envoyer une notification par média déposé.


Files

01_notification.png (14.1 KB) 01_notification.png Yohann Chastagnier, 02/01/2019 01:43 PM
02_notification.png (14.1 KB) 02_notification.png Yohann Chastagnier, 02/01/2019 01:43 PM
03_synthese.png (24.3 KB) 03_synthese.png Yohann Chastagnier, 02/01/2019 01:43 PM
Actions #1

Updated by Nicolas Eysseric almost 6 years ago

  • Project changed from Silverpeas Core to Gallery (médiathèque)
  • Subject changed from Généraliser l'abonnement à d'autres applications to Abonnement
  • Description updated (diff)
  • Category deleted (Abonnements)
  • Status changed from New to Assigned
  • Assignee set to Yohann Chastagnier
Actions #2

Updated by Nicolas Eysseric over 5 years ago

  • Target version changed from Version 6 to Version 6.1
Actions #3

Updated by Nicolas Eysseric almost 5 years ago

  • Target version changed from Version 6.1 to Version 6.2
Actions #4

Updated by Yohann Chastagnier over 4 years ago

  • Status changed from Assigned to In progress...

Updated by Yohann Chastagnier over 4 years ago

Les abonnements sont maintenant gérés dans l'application Médiathèque et les notifications associées sont aujourd'hui envoyées uniquement sur l'ajout d'un média dans un album.

Un utilisateur peut s'abonner à l'application et être notifié de tous les ajouts dans la médiathèque, ou il peut s'abonner à un album en particuliers et être notifié des ajouts dans l'album et ses sous-albums.

La gestion des abonnements centralisés, comme détaillée dans #351, a également été câblée.
Cela permet à l'administrateur de l'application de créer des abonnements pour les utilisateurs ou des groupes et ainsi animer plus rapidement la médiathèque.

Les notifications d'abonnement ne sont pas envoyées immédiatement après l'ajout d'un média dans un album. Elles le sont après un délai d'attente qui permet de ne pas submerger les abonnés de notifications inutiles ; délai par défaut de 180 secondes (3 minutes).
Tant que l'utilisateur ajoute des médias dans l'album alors que le délai d'attente n'est pas dépassé, ce dernier est réinitialisé.
Il est paramétrable via la clé subscription.notification.delay dans le fichier de propriétés $SILVERPEAS/properties/org/silverpeas/gallery/settings/gallerySettings.properties. Le délai est indiqué en seconde et peut être désactivé en renseignant la valeur 0.

Quelques exemples de notifications reçues par le canal e-mail :

Les notifications d'abonnement de la médiathèque sont prises en charge par le mécanisme de synthèse des notifications (cf. #3110).
A l'occasion de ce développement, la synthèse a été légèrement améliorée afin de présenter des libellés plus précis.


PRs :
Actions #6

Updated by Yohann Chastagnier over 4 years ago

  • Status changed from In progress... to Resolved
Actions #7

Updated by Yohann Chastagnier over 4 years ago

  • Target version changed from Version 6.2 to Version 6.1
Actions #8

Updated by Miguel Moquillon over 4 years ago

  • Status changed from Resolved to Integration in progress...
Actions #9

Updated by Miguel Moquillon over 4 years ago

  • Status changed from Integration in progress... to Closed
Actions

Also available in: Atom PDF